Personal data Mary Richardson 

  • She was born about 1771.

Household of Mary Richardson

She is married to Edmund Bywaters.

They got married on July 25, 1791 at Henlow, Biggleswade, Bedfordshire.Source 1


Child(ren):

  1. John Bywaters  1796-< 1861 
  2. Joseph Bywaters  1799-1864
